大屏数据可视化系统架构?
一、大屏数据可视化系统架构?
大屏数据可视化系统是一种基于数据分析和可视化技术的监控、分析和管理工具。其架构主要包括以下几个部分:
1. 数据采集层:负责从各个数据源采集数据,并将采集的数据进行清洗、处理、转换和存储。常见的数据源包括数据库、API接口、文件、第三方服务等。
2. 数据处理层:负责将采集的数据进行加工处理、计算和分析,并将分析结果存储到数据存储层中。数据处理层通常也包括数据预处理、数据挖掘、数据建模等功能模块。
3. 数据存储层:负责存储采集的数据和处理后的结果。数据存储层可以采用关系型数据库、非关系型数据库、数据仓库等技术。
4. 可视化展示层:负责将处理后的数据通过可视化手段展示出来,供用户进行数据分析和决策。可视化展示层包括大屏幕展示、Web界面、移动端应用等。
5. 用户管理和数据权限控制:负责对用户进行权限管理,确保用户只能看到其有权限查看的数据。用户管理和数据权限控制可以基于角色、用户、数据分类等进行授权管理。
针对大屏数据可视化系统,一般采用分布式架构可以加强系统的可扩展性和性能。同时,为了保证系统的稳定性,还需要考虑高可用性和容灾备份。
二、数据架构是什么?
数据架构,data architecture,大数据新词。
2020年7月23日,由大数据战略重点实验室全国科学技术名词审定委员会研究基地收集审定的第一批108条大数据新词,报全国科学技术名词审定委员会批准,准予向社会发布试用。
数据架构包含了很多方面,其中以下四个方面最有意义:
数据的物理表现形式
数据的逻辑联系
数据的内部格式
数据的文件结构
数据架构在各自具有意义的特点上不断演化:
三、工业软件架构
工业软件架构 在当今的数字化时代扮演着至关重要的角色。随着工业界对数字化解决方案的需求不断增长,优秀的软件架构设计成为保障系统稳定性和可扩展性的关键。本文将深入探讨工业软件架构的重要性、设计原则以及最佳实践。
工业软件架构的重要性
工业软件架构是指在工业生产环境中,为了实现系统高效运行和协同工作的软件结构设计。一个稳健的架构设计可以带来诸多好处,如:
- 提高系统性能和稳定性
- 简化系统维护和升级
- 降低系统故障风险
- 支持系统的可扩展性和灵活性
工业软件架构的设计原则
在设计工业软件架构时,需要遵循一些关键的设计原则,以确保系统具有高度的可靠性和可维护性:
- 模块化:将系统拆分成独立的模块,每个模块负责不同的功能。这样的设计有利于降低耦合性,提高系统的灵活性。
- 可伸缩性:设计应具备良好的扩展性,能够方便地支持新功能的添加和现有功能的扩展。
- 安全性:确保系统的数据和功能受到充分的保护,采取适当的安全措施来应对潜在的威胁。
- 性能优化:在软件设计阶段就考虑性能优化策略,避免在后期出现性能瓶颈。
工业软件架构的最佳实践
以下是一些设计工业软件架构的最佳实践,可供参考:
- 采用分层架构:将系统分解成独立的层次,如展示层、业务逻辑层和数据访问层,以实现职责分离和代码复用。
- 使用设计模式:合理运用设计模式,如工厂模式、单例模式等,提高系统的灵活性和可维护性。
- 版本控制和文档化:及时进行版本控制,保持代码的可追溯性,并确保系统文档的及时更新和备份。
- 持续集成和部署:采用持续集成和部署的方式,保证代码的稳定性和质量。
总之,工业软件架构的设计对于工业界的数字化转型至关重要。只有遵循科学的设计原则和最佳实践,才能打造出稳健、高效的软件系统,为企业的发展提供强大的技术支持。
四、公路大数据如何架构?
公路大数据通过对高速公路运营单位、企业的调研,分析高速公路投资、运营单位对大数据分析的需求以及技术支撑条件,提出高速公路大数据分析应用基本框架和大数据中心的基本物理框架,为高速公路大数据分析与应用提供一种研究思路。
五、大数据架构思维?
是非常重要的。
是指在处理大规模数据时,设计和构建相应的架构需要考虑的一种思维方式。
采用合适的可以有效地解决大数据处理中的挑战,提高数据处理的效率和可靠性。
包括数据存储、数据传输、数据处理等方面的考虑。
在大数据处理过程中,需要考虑数据的存储方式,如分布式文件系统和数据库的选择;数据的传输方式,如批量传输和实时流式传输的选择;同时还需要考虑如何进行数据处理和分析,如选择合适的计算引擎和算法等。
通过运用适当的,可以有效地处理和分析海量的数据,帮助企业做出更准确的决策,提升竞争力。
六、数据库架构类型?
从数据库最终用户角度看,数据库系统的结构分为单用户结构、主从式结构、分布式结构、客户/服务器、浏览器/应用服务器/数据库服务器多层结构。这是数据库外部体系结构。
物理存储结构、逻辑存储结构、内存结构和实例进程结构。这是内部体系结构
七、工业互联网硬件架构?
硬件架构指的是计算机硬件的程序执行处理结构,软件程序的运行是建立在硬件架构的基础上的,比如我们熟悉的intel系列处理器,就是属于x86架构,升级换代产品的部分仅仅是扩展了可用的部件的性能和字长(如从8位到16位再到32位到64位)可以兼容以前编写的程序(486也可以运行xp但是很慢),这个架构属于复杂指令集架构(CISC),还有一类属于精简指令集架构RISC ,是把复杂的指令分拆成多个可执行的跟小的元素程序来执行的
八、opengauss有什么数据软件架构?
openGauss是单机系统,在这样的系统架构中,业务数据存储在单个物理节点上,数据访问任务被推送到服务节点执行,通过服务器的高并发,实现对数据处理的快速响应。同时通过日志复制可以把数据复制到备机,提供数据的高可靠和读扩展。
九、新型架构工业软件
新型架构工业软件发展趋势
随着时代的发展和技术的进步,新型架构工业软件已成为许多行业追逐的宝藏。这种软件以其高效、稳定和灵活的特点,为企业提供了更为便利的生产管理和数据处理解决方案。
技术创新的挑战与机遇
在新型架构工业软件领域,技术创新一直是推动行业前进的重要动力。挑战与机遇并存,唯有不断更新自己的技术知识,才能在激烈的竞争中脱颖而出。
新型架构工业软件的关键特点
- 智能化:通过人工智能技术,软件能够主动学习和优化,提升生产效率。
- 云端化:基于云计算技术,可以实现数据的实时共享和存储,提高信息的安全性。
- 跨平台:支持多种平台运行,便于不同设备的统一管理和控制。
- 数据驱动:以数据为核心,通过分析和挖掘数据来优化生产流程。
如何应对新型架构工业软件的变革?
要想在新型架构工业软件的浪潮中立于不败之地,企业需要积极拥抱变革,不断学习和升级自己的技术。只有不断适应市场需求和技术发展,才能在激烈的竞争中脱颖而出。
未来展望
随着科技的进步和社会的发展,新型架构工业软件将会变得更加智能化、高效化和智能化。这将为各行业带来更多的机遇和挑战,唯有不断追求技术创新,才能赢得未来。
十、数据和传输怎么架构分离?
数据和传输的架构分离方法是首先从外部获取数据,通过主动读取或被动写入均可;然后再根据地址或其它上下文信息,将该数据分发至多个模块,由该模块进行处理;后续再将各模块的处理结果汇聚,最后再发送至模块外部。
类似场景的普遍做法,将接收到的地址信息和数据信息分发至不同的Engine,每个Engine完成处理之后,再进行汇聚完成。